3.How Hot Therapies⁢ Can Heal ​the Body

Chilling

  • Cryotherapy,⁤ freezing​ temperatures that can reach as low ​as – 100° C⁣ (-148° F), is used ⁣for injury and pain relief. ⁢By reducing tissue temperature, ⁤cryotherapy‍ is reported to reduce ⁢inflammation ⁢and speed up tissue ⁤repair.
  • Cryosurgery,‍ a cancer treatment, is utilized to⁣ freeze cancer cells and ‌preserve surrounding⁢ healthy tissue.
  • Cold compression ⁣therapy constricts blood vessels to reduce inflammation‌ and​ swelling.

Sizzling

  • Heat therapy involves the use of hot temperatures above body temperature to ⁢treat muscle‍ pain‌ in targeted areas.
  • Infrared sauna ​ relieves muscle tension, joint stiffness, and fatigue while promoting​ relaxation ‌through its warming effects.
  • Cupping therapy moves‌ circulation⁢ to promote healing, reduce soreness, and relax​ muscles.

Using the properties ‍of either extreme cold or heat, these therapies stimulate the ⁤body’s natural ⁣healing processes ⁣to‌ reduce pain, restore mobility, and⁢ diminish discomfort.

2. Cool-Down or Heat-Up?

Choosing whether to ‍cool-down⁣ or heat-up​ should be based on a​ person’s medical history and any⁢ injuries ⁣or conditions they may have. In general,⁢ cooling is⁢ used for⁤ more acute injuries such ​as ⁣sprains ‍and strains, while heating is best‍ for chronic⁣ pain or​ joint and muscle issues.
